The Aspen Leadership Group is proud to partner with Albion College in the search for a Vice President for Institutional Advancement.

Reporting to the President, the Vice President for Institutional Advancement will work closely with the President to develop a campaign strategy sufficient to provide the College with the resources it needs to achieve sustainability, engage and steward alumni and donors as Albion brand ambassadors, and create a culture of philanthropy and gratitude for all stakeholders. The Vice President is a key collaborator with the President in cultivating and stewarding the most significant donors of the College, in building deep and fruitful relationships with major foundations, and in guiding volunteer boards and councils to be assets in achieving College strategy. The Vice President will work closely with the Cabinet to set priorities and devise strategies to achieve institution-wide objectives. The Vice President will lead a high performing advancement team and grow its capacity to achieve a bold new vision for Albion’s Institutional Advancement operation.

The Vice President will embrace Albion College’s commitment to being an anti-racist institution, and will actively promote diversity, belonging, and equity through critical and compassionate communication and strategic outreach efforts to various students, faculty, and staff including historically under-represented, first-generation, undocumented and DACA students, and LGBTQ+ students.

Albion College is a primarily undergraduate institution committed to liberal education in the arts and sciences. Such an education empowers individuals to live lives of constructive purpose and accomplishment, enriched by the confidence and pleasure that come from thinking logically, imaginatively, and humanely. In light of this vision Albion College seeks to create and maintain a supportive, intellectually stimulating community which exhibits and prizes curiosity, creativity, dissent, and diversity. Albion College believes in the fundamental worth of a broad exposure to intellectual and artistic achievement, and to the best that has been thought and said about the world and our place in it. An Albion College education introduces students to classical modes of analysis, interpretation, and argument; to unfolding scientific inquiry into the nature of the physical world; and to the ways in which contemporary debates derive from and extend an historical but continuing dialogue about enduring questions.

A bachelor’s degree is required for this position as is at least seven of progressively responsible fundraising and managerial experience in development, preferably within higher education. All applications must be accompanied by a cover letter and résumé. Cover letters should be no more than two pages in length and responsive to Albion College's liberal arts mission and commitment to academic excellence. Preference will be given to candidates that are able to articulate a commitment to actively promoting diversity, belonging, and equity.
